The surname 'Geria' has diverse origins across different regions and cultures. It is believed to have originated from the Ugandan region, where it is most prevalent with an incidence of 2996. The name 'Geria' may have roots in the local languages and traditions of Uganda, reflecting the cultural heritage of the region.
In addition to Uganda, the surname 'Geria' is also found in Indonesia (incidence of 1593), Italy (incidence of 255), Argentina (incidence of 106), and the United States (incidence of 68).
